How does reverse osmosis work?

Reverse osmosis uses a high-pressure system to force water through a specially designed membrane. This process removes impurities such as salts, minerals, heavy metals, bacteria, and other contaminants, resulting in ultra-pure water. Industrial applications of Reverse Osmosis

High-pressure reverse osmosis is used in a wide range of industries, including:

Electronics manufacturing:
For cleaning and cooling equipment as well as producing semiconductors, where even small impurities can damage the production process.

Energy sector:
For steam generators and boiler water in power plants, where mineral-free water reduces corrosion and scaling.

Chemical industry:
For precise control over the chemical composition of process water.
